Visualizzazione stampabile
-
Quote:
Originariamente inviato da
PrinceEndymion88
ma se non ricordo male da qualche parte ho visto che l'y300 avevo il 3.0.21
Per l'Y300 dovrebbe avere il kernel 3.4.0 con android 4.1. Per il G330 avresti bisogno di un kernel 3.0.31 ma non è detto che il 3.0.21 non vada bene lo stesso... bisognerebbe provare. E forse applicando qualche patch o lavorando di fino possiamo farcela.
Per la cyano non saprei proprio dove mettere le mani. Insomma il problema è trovare la documentazione giusta... poi come fare ci si arriva, nel senso che avrei anche le conoscenze per farcela. Posso darti una mano Prince. Non ho molto tempo a disposizione. Ma se mi proponi problemi precisi e le indicazioni del caso, magari descrivendo i passaggi che fai, potremmo portare avanti questo discorso in collaborazione.
Se vogliamo farlo, possiamo aprire un thread apposito e pubblicare passo dopo passo tutti gli avanzamenti. Così che appena uno dei due ha tempo può seguire lo storico dell'altro e fare qualche incremento. Alla fine il tutto rimarrà come guida per i futuri smanettoni...
Avevo iniziato una roba simile partendo dalla compilazione del kernel 3.0.21...
-
Ora mi chiedo... c'è un modo per adattare il kernel 3.0.31 al nostro device? Ci sono distrubuzioni della cyano 10.1 per il mio Next, che ufficialmente supporto solo Gingerbread... in qualche modo avranno adattato il kernel... mi sto leggendo svariate guide...
-
Uff speriamo..la mia no brand si stava impallando troppo ora ho messo la rom di tarattata che a fluiditá é migliore...
Inviato dal mio HUAWEI U8825-1 usando Androidiani App
-
Io intanto ho creato una pagina su FB
https://www.facebook.com/HuaweiAscendG330
Magari se sale il numero di fan viene considerato di più!
-
Allora, gente! Ho pensato una cosa... ho trovato una Cyanogen 9 per HTC Desire X che ram a parte è praticamente uguale al nostro! Quindi ho deciso di provare a compilare il kernel per la cyano 9 e sfruttare quella rom credo ci siano maggiori possibilità di avere compatibilità col nostro dispositivo! Forse se rilasceranno il kernel di JB per gli sviluppatori si riuscirà a fare qualcosa di più concreto! Boh... io ci provo... stay tuned!
-
Beh,ragazzi,se ci riesci rimane solo da compilare la cm10.1(dipende dalla versione del kernel)credo comunque che per stabilità e velocità su jb serva il kernel 3.0.8 e poi non so che versione di kernel abbia il desire x,comunque spero che tu ce la faccia,contiamo tutti su di te
edit:sarebbe inutile,ha il 3.0.21,ho visto gli screen
-
Quote:
Originariamente inviato da
dark706i
Beh,ragazzi,se ci riesci rimane solo da compilare la cm10.1(dipende dalla versione del kernel)credo comunque che per stabilità e velocità su jb serva il kernel 3.0.8 e poi non so che versione di kernel abbia il desire x,comunque spero che tu ce la faccia,contiamo tutti su di te
edit:sarebbe inutile,ha il 3.0.21,ho visto gli screen
beh una cyano 9 penso sia meglio di niente, non credi? =)
-
Quote:
Originariamente inviato da
PrinceEndymion88
beh una cyano 9 penso sia meglio di niente, non credi? =)
Certo,hai ragione in pieno,prima di jb pensiamo almeno a fare qualcosa di performante,contiamo su di te =)
Edit:ho scoperto che con la cm10(non so per la cm10.1)il kernel 3.0.21 va bene :-):-):-):-)
-
Buonasera, non mi faccio più sentire per problemi di scuola xD, mi sono portato materie e quindi srtudio ancora.... comunque seguo sempre e avrei una domanda: ma se si compila il kernel stock non va bene? si deve compilare per forza quallo cyano per far funzionare la rom? io sto provando a compilare quello stock, e voglio provare ad aggiungere overclock e underclock se riesco ma non assicuro niente :)
-
Allora ragazzuoli... sto provando a compilare il kernel, solo che durante la compilazione mi chiede alcune cose e devo rispondere si o no oppure 1,2,3 ecc... tipo:
RCU Implementation
> 1. Preemptible tree-based hierarchical RCU (TREE_PREEMPT_RCU)
2. UP-only small-memory-footprint RCU (TINY_RCU) (NEW)
3. Preemptible UP-only small-memory-footprint RCU (TINY_PREEMPT_RCU) (NEW)
Control Group support (CGROUPS) [Y/n/?] y
Example debug cgroup subsystem (CGROUP_DEBUG) [N/y/?] n
Namespace cgroup subsystem (CGROUP_NS) [N/y/?] (NEW) n
Freezer cgroup subsystem (CGROUP_FREEZER) [Y/n/?] y
Device controller for cgroups (CGROUP_DEVICE) [Y/n/?] y
Cpuset support (CPUSETS) [N/y/?] n
Simple CPU accounting cgroup subsystem (CGROUP_CPUACCT) [Y/n/?] y
Resource counters (RESOURCE_COUNTERS) [Y/n/?] y
Memory Resource Controller for Control Groups (CGROUP_MEM_RES_CTLR) [N/y/?] n
*
* Group CPU scheduler
*
Group CPU scheduler (CGROUP_SCHED) [Y/n/?] y
Group scheduling for SCHED_OTHER (FAIR_GROUP_SCHED) [Y/n] y
Group scheduling for SCHED_RR/FIFO (RT_GROUP_SCHED) [Y/n/?] y
Block IO controller (BLK_CGROUP) [N/m/y/?] n
*
* Configure standard kernel features (for small systems)
*
Configure standard kernel features (for small systems) (EMBEDDED) [Y/n/?] y
Enable 16-bit UID system calls (UID16) [Y/n/?] y
Sysctl syscall support (SYSCTL_SYSCALL) [Y/n/?] y
Load all symbols for debugging/ksymoops (KALLSYMS) [Y/?] y
Include all symbols in kallsyms (KALLSYMS_ALL) [Y/n/?] y
Do an extra kallsyms pass (KALLSYMS_EXTRA_PASS) [N/y/?] (NEW) n
Support for hot-pluggable devices (HOTPLUG) [Y/n/?] y
Enable support for printk (PRINTK) [Y/n/?] y
BUG() support (BUG) [Y/n/?] y
Enable ELF core dumps (ELF_CORE) [Y/n/?] y
Enable full-sized data structures for core (BASE_FULL) [Y/n/?] y
Enable futex support (FUTEX) [Y/n/?] y
Enable eventpoll support (EPOLL) [Y/n/?] y
Enable signalfd() system call (SIGNALFD) [Y/n/?] y
Enable timerfd() system call (TIMERFD) [Y/n/?] y
Enable eventfd() system call (EVENTFD) [Y/n/?] y
Use full shmem filesystem (SHMEM) [Y/n/?] y
*
* IO Schedulers
*
Deadline I/O scheduler (IOSCHED_DEADLINE) [N/m/y/?] n
CFQ I/O scheduler (IOSCHED_CFQ) [Y/n/m/?] y
BFQ I/O scheduler (IOSCHED_BFQ) [N/m/y/?] (NEW) y
BFQ hierarchical scheduling support (CGROUP_BFQIO) [N/y/?] (NEW) y
Default I/O scheduler
> 1. CFQ (DEFAULT_CFQ)
2. BFQ (DEFAULT_BFQ) (NEW)
3. No-op (DEFAULT_NOOP)
choice[1-3?]: 1
*
* System Type
*
MMU-based Paged Memory Management Support (MMU) [Y/n/?] y
ARM system type
1. Agilent AAEC-2000 based (ARCH_AAEC2000) (NEW)
2. ARM Ltd. Integrator family (ARCH_INTEGRATOR)
3. ARM Ltd. RealView family (ARCH_REALVIEW)
4. ARM Ltd. Versatile family (ARCH_VERSATILE)
5. ARM Ltd. Versatile Express family (ARCH_VEXPRESS)
6. Atmel AT91 (ARCH_AT91)
7. Broadcom BCMRING (ARCH_BCMRING)
8. Cirrus Logic CLPS711x/EP721x-based (ARCH_CLPS711X)
9. Cavium Networks CNS3XXX family (ARCH_CNS3XXX)
10. Cortina Systems Gemini (ARCH_GEMINI)
11. EBSA-110 (ARCH_EBSA110)
12. EP93xx-based (ARCH_EP93XX)
13. FootBridge (ARCH_FOOTBRIDGE)
14. Freescale MXC/iMX-based (ARCH_MXC)
15. Freescale STMP3xxx (ARCH_STMP3XXX) (NEW)
16. Hilscher NetX based (ARCH_NETX)
17. Hynix HMS720x-based (ARCH_H720X)
18. IOP13xx-based (ARCH_IOP13XX)
19. IOP32x-based (ARCH_IOP32X)
20. IOP33x-based (ARCH_IOP33X)
21. IXP23XX-based (ARCH_IXP23XX)
22. IXP2400/2800-based (ARCH_IXP2000)
23. IXP4xx-based (ARCH_IXP4XX)
24. Marvell Dove (ARCH_DOVE)
25. Marvell Kirkwood (ARCH_KIRKWOOD)
26. Marvell Loki (88RC8480) (ARCH_LOKI)
27. NXP LPC32XX (ARCH_LPC32XX)
28. Marvell MV78xx0 (ARCH_MV78XX0)
29. Marvell Orion (ARCH_ORION5X)
30. Marvell PXA168/910/MMP2 (ARCH_MMP)
31. Micrel/Kendin KS8695 (ARCH_KS8695)
32. NetSilicon NS9xxx (ARCH_NS9XXX) (NEW)
33. Nuvoton W90X900 CPU (ARCH_W90X900)
34. Nuvoton NUC93X CPU (ARCH_NUC93X)
35. NVIDIA Tegra (ARCH_TEGRA)
36. Philips Nexperia PNX4008 Mobile (ARCH_PNX4008)
37. PXA2xx/PXA3xx-based (ARCH_PXA)
> 38. Qualcomm MSM (ARCH_MSM)
39. Renesas SH-Mobile (ARCH_SHMOBILE)
40. RiscPC (ARCH_RPC)
41. SA1100-based (ARCH_SA1100)
42. Samsung S3C2410, S3C2412, S3C2413, S3C2416, S3C2440, S3C2442, S3C2443, S3C2450 (ARCH_S3C2410)
43. Samsung S3C64XX (ARCH_S3C64XX)
44. Samsung S5P6440 S5P6450 (ARCH_S5P64X0)
45. Samsung S5P6442 (ARCH_S5P6442) (NEW)
46. Samsung S5PC100 (ARCH_S5PC100)
47. Samsung S5PV210/S5PC110 (ARCH_S5PV210)
48. Samsung S5PV310/S5PC210 (ARCH_S5PV310) (NEW)
49. Shark (ARCH_SHARK)
50. Telechips TCC ARM926-based systems (ARCH_TCC_926)
51. Sharp LH7A40X (ARCH_LH7A40X) (NEW)
52. ST-Ericsson U300 Series (ARCH_U300)
53. ST-Ericsson U8500 Series (ARCH_U8500)
54. STMicroelectronics Nomadik (ARCH_NOMADIK)
55. TI DaVinci (ARCH_DAVINCI)
56. TI OMAP (ARCH_OMAP)
57. ST SPEAr (PLAT_SPEAR)
choice[1-57]: 38
Qualcomm MSM SoC Type
> 1. MSM7x00A / MSM7x01A (ARCH_MSM7X00A) (NEW)
2. MSM7x30 (ARCH_MSM7X30)
3. QSD8X50 (ARCH_QSD8X50)
4. MSM8X60 (ARCH_MSM8X60)
choice[1-4]: 1
HTC Performance Lock (PERFLOCK) [N/y] (NEW) n
AMSS modem firmware version
1. 6.2.10 (MSM_AMSS_VERSION_6210)
2. 6.2.20 (MSM_AMSS_VERSION_6220)
> 3. 6.2.20 + New ADSP (MSM_AMSS_VERSION_6225)
4. 6.3.50 (MSM_AMSS_VERSION_6350) (NEW)
5. 3.2.00 (MSM_AMSS_VERSION_3200) (NEW)
choice[1-5]:
*
* Qualcomm MSM Board Type
*
Halibut Board (QCT SURF7201A) (MACH_HALIBUT) [N/y/?] (NEW) y
HTC Dream (aka trout) (MACH_TROUT) [N/y/?] (NEW) n
Debug UART
> 1. None (MSM_DEBUG_UART_NONE) (NEW)
2. UART1 (MSM_DEBUG_UART1) (NEW)
3. UART2 (MSM_DEBUG_UART2) (NEW)
4. UART3 (MSM_DEBUG_UART3) (NEW)
choice[1-4]:
Sapphire (MACH_SAPPHIRE) [Y/n] (NEW)
Enable Jesus Phone mode (DANGEROUS) (JESUS_PHONE) [N/y/?] (NEW) n
HTC 2 Wire detection driver (HTC_HEADSET) [N/m/y/?] n
HTC 3.5mm headset jack (HTC_35MM_JACK) [N/y/?] (NEW) y
Trout battery / charger driver (TROUT_BATTCHG) [Y/n] (NEW) y
HTC battery / charger driver (HTC_BATTCHG) [N/y] (NEW) n
HTC Power Sink Driver (HTC_PWRSINK) [N/y] n
Check Power Collapse State (HTC_POWER_COLLAPSE_MAGIC) [N/y] (NEW) y
Low-power hibernate charging support (HTC_ONMODE_CHARGING) [N/y] (NEW) n
Cache flush range limit (CACHE_FLUSH_RANGE_LIMIT) [0x40000] (NEW) ^Cmake[1]:
qualcuno sa darmi una mano a riguardo?